Description

Financial accounting allows us the knowledge to maintain accounting in the day-to-day life of the accountant and in the events that concern the closing of the year. However, there are operations that, even called special, are common in all types of companies and are not usually part of accounting studies. We refer to the notes that generate events such as the constitution, changes in assets, distribution of profits, dissolutions, etc. which, if studied, are limited exclusively to the public limited company. At the same time, there are sectors of activity that require differentiated sectoral plans, such as construction companies, real estate companies, cooperatives or non-profit entities that require a separate and complementary study to the PGC.

Objectives

- Know the accounting and commercial regulation of public limited companies and their main accounting movements. - Review the concepts of constitution, reserve fund and distribution of results in Cooperatives. - Analyze situations of imbalance in society and the fundamental aspects of bankruptcy proceedings. - Analyze the valuation standards of the sectoral plan of construction and real estate companies. - Determine the way to record income using the percentage of completion and fulfilled contract method. - Know the accounting and tax regulations that determine the obligations of Associations and Foundations. - Know the income and expenses of operations in non-profit entities and their classification. - Know the contributions for subsidies, the mergers of these entities and their tax regulations.
